Viacom facing soft ad sales


July 29, 2008 Viacom Inc. has been hit by an "increasingly challenging" economy that hurt its ad sales in the second quarter more than feared, president and CEO Philippe Dauman said, adding that scatter market sales remain soft in the current third quarter. Asked about the likely savings of a possible loss of DreamWorks, Dauman in a conference call predicted "significant" savings, including in such areas as staff, marketing, distribution and development. In an update to the unit's adults upfront sales, Dauman reported double-digit volume increases and high single-digit price increases.
